    We came in with our Coco on a Saturday night. After calling the hospital and letting them know what was going on, they told us when we arrived to sit in the parking lot and let them know we had arrived, which we did. They said to stay in your car, and someone would be out to get the dog momentarily. Welp, we waited 2 hours, and finally, someone came to get our baby, who was not having a good night. If they were busy, they should have told us to come at a specific time opposed to waiting with our sick dog outside for so long. Once they took our dog, they said we were now free to sit in the waiting area. The lobby was decorated very nicely and it was clean. They even had a station for coffee since I'm sure they know each client would have to wait for hours. Due to our Miniature Schnauzer having pancreas issues, pancreatitis is something that flairs up from time to time. We let the hospital know what the symptoms were and allowed for all the tests to be done. I wasn't sure if we were in a used car dealership or a veterinarian hospital. They tried to upsell with a liquid option opposed to a pill option for medication. I told them the pills would be fine, but come to find out, they apparently only had the liquid, and it was a last shot chance to get even more money out of me. We heard lots of dogs howling in the back of the facility, I think the hospital is full of pets of people who have not been able to pay and that's why they have no capacity to see your dog unless he is actively being tended to. They gave our baby what he needed to get better. Thankfully, he did not have a life-threatening issue at the time. I will probably try to find another hospital for future last-minute issues.
